NAWSA Registrations and Transfers

General Registration of Lambs Information

GLM Registry (  www.glmregistry.com ) is the NAWSA Registrar and offers an easy to use online form for your Registrations.  You must be a member of the NAWSA to use the online form system.     Click here to go to the online login page


The breeder of the lamb is the person who must sign and submit the Registration form for to the NAWSA. The person who is responsible for the breeding is the breeder, and therefore the only person who can verify the pedigree of any lambs born from that mating. If you have purchased a bred ewe, or have other questions filling out the forms, please contact GLM  at  nawsa@glmregistry and be sure to identify that you are with NAWSA.


To be eligible for registration, both the sire and dam must be Registered with the NAWSA and meet all of our breedup guidelines.


You must be a member of the NAWSA to submit registrations.


Costs and Specifications:

 

  • To be eligible for registration the lamb's sire and dam must be NAWSA registered and meet our breed up guidelines
  • No animal shall be accepted for recording or registration after it is two years old unless, in the opinion of the Board of Directors, the case merits special consideration. Members must submit their case to the BOD for consideration of any special circumstances, however the rules are there for a reason and are expected to be followed.
  • Animals up to 9 months of age = $5 

                    plus an additional $2 if you are transferring at the time of registration

  • Animals 9 -24 months of age= $10 

                    plus an additional $2 if you are also transferring at time of registration ​

  • Combination Registration and Transfers of lambs at the same time must fill out the Registration Application AND the Transfer of Lambs at Time of Registration Form.     
  • Duplicate certificates $5
  • Transfer $5 of Registered Animals
  • Transfer from non-members $10
  • The breeder of the lamb must sign the registration, to verify the pedigree.

Transfer of ownership of NAWSA animals


Owners of NAWSA registered animal may transfer the ownership to a new owner. The owner has the discretion to sell an animals with or without papers.


If registering a lamb and transferring ownership at the same you must fill out the Transfer of Lambs at Time of Registration Form and pay a small additional fee.


When transferring an animal that is already registered with the NAWSA, the current owner must initiate the transfer online through our registrar GLM Registry.
